    Our speed test measures your actual connection speed to the nearest server with high precision. For the most accurate results:

    • Close VPN connections before testing
    • Pause any active downloads or streaming
    • Use a wired ethernet connection instead of WiFi when possible
    • Close other browser tabs and applications

    The ideal speed depends on how you use the internet:

    • Basic browsing & email: 5-10 Mbps
    • HD video streaming: 25 Mbps
    • 4K Ultra HD streaming: 50+ Mbps
    • Online gaming: 25+ Mbps with ping under 50ms
    • Video conferencing: 10+ Mbps upload and download
    • Working from home: 25-50 Mbps
    • Large household (5+ devices): 100+ Mbps

    Ping (latency) measures how long data takes to travel to a server and back, in milliseconds (ms). Lower = faster response.

    • 0-20ms: Excellent — ideal for competitive gaming
    • 20-50ms: Good — great for most activities
    • 50-100ms: Average — acceptable for casual use
    • 100-150ms: Poor — noticeable lag
    • 150ms+: Bad — significant delays

    Jitter measures variation in ping times. High jitter causes:

    • Choppy video calls
    • Audio cutting in and out
    • Lag spikes in games

    Ideal jitter is under 30ms.

    Packet loss is when data fails to arrive. Even 1-2% causes buffering, disconnections, and frozen calls. Ideal is 0%.

    Several factors affect your actual speed:

    • WiFi vs wired: WiFi is slower due to interference
    • Distance from router: Signal weakens with distance
    • Network congestion: Peak hours have slower speeds
    • VPN usage: Adds encryption overhead
    • Device limitations: Older devices may cap speeds
    • Background usage: Other devices using bandwidth
